Twitter's ecommerce new feature

Twitter has launched the Shop Module feature, an e-commerce platform that allows it to expand its business. Shop Module is a feature of Twitter that allows merchants the ability to sell their products on their website. Twitter has also invested in ecommerce. The Buy Now button was introduced by Twitter previously. This embeds product links into tweets. The new Shop button sounds similar, but with a slightly different focus.

Twitter's Shop Module has been tested. This module allows users to sell products directly from their profiles. The new feature allows brands to display up to 50 products, and it is free to use. These products can be browsed by the user, who can tap on them to read more and make a purchase. While it isn't clear how the feature will impact revenue, it's an interesting experiment by Twitter. It's possible to increase brand awareness and sales by using this feature, which has nearly 37,000,000 active users.

Twitter's rapid growth over the past two years has resulted in ambitious business goals. Commerce is a promising way to boost engagement and revenue. Twitter plans to implement a robust test in July 2021. In its Shop Module, businesses can display products on their accounts, and users can tap on any product to learn more or make a purchase. Twitter will soon launch a fully-fledged mobile commerce platform.


Ways to market on it

Twitter can be used to market your business, such as through your website and other promotional material. Twitter is a fast-moving platform where users can share content and reply. It's a great platform to e-commerce as it allows for quick sharing of information. You can also tweet high-quality photos and videos. Twitter allows you to easily reach a specific audience by using it for your ecommerce store.

Twitter can be used to support customers, in addition to being a powerful sales channel. You can use it to answer questions from customers and answer their concerns, whether it's about restocking or sizing. This feature makes it possible to respond to incoming inquiries from any location. By offering great customer support, Twitter users can feel more confident about making purchases. The flexibility of Twitter allows businesses to reach a wide range of customers.

How to make your videos more awesome?

Video Marketing is one of most powerful tools for Content Marketing. Video Marketing allows you to connect with your audience and create trust. But how can you go from being boring to amazing? Let's look at some simple tips!

  1. Tell a story. Storytelling is the core of any communication. Without storytelling, video marketing will not work. To tell stories, you need to ask yourself what kind you want. Do you find it entertaining? Educational? Inspiring? People share their stories via social media using photos and videos. Get inspired by these stories, and use them for inspiration.
  2. Use images. Images are a faster way to convey emotions than words. Images allow us to feel empathy and connect with others. Include images in your videos. Images can be added to slideshows, or embedded directly into blog posts.
  3. Make it easy to share. It's important to make it easy to share your message with others. Include sharing buttons on your videos. Your slideshows should include social icons. And if you're working on a YouTube channel, consider adding "Share" boxes to your videos.
  4. Don't overdo it. Too many graphics and too many details can cause viewers to lose interest. Keep it simple. A few striking images are enough to catch attention and keep it.
  5. Keep it short. People love watching short videos. Make short videos, no more than 5 minutes, to build buzz around your brand.
  6. Get feedback. Listen to what your audience has to say. Ask them to tell you what works. To improve your content, use their answers.
  7. You should create a plan. Once you've created your first video, think about how you can create more. Can you create a series? Or maybe create a playlist with just the most popular videos?
  8. Test, test, test. The last thing you want is to release a video and then realize that nobody watches it. You should test any video before it is released. Take a look at the reactions. You can then make changes based off those results.
  9. Repeat. Repeat steps 1-8 until you find the perfect formula. Once you are familiar with the basics, you can create incredible videos time and time again.
  10. Measure the results. It is important to measure your videos' success. How did they perform? Are there certain types of audiences that prefer watching specific types of videos? These questions will help to refine your strategy.
  11. As needed, adjust. Once your video campaign has launched, don't stop learning. Learn from your failures and adapt your plans accordingly. The best marketers always look for ways to improve.
  12. Enjoy it. Although video marketing isn’t difficult, it can take patience. As you gain experience, you'll learn new strategies, techniques, and ideas to help you grow your business.
